Abstract
Co3O4 hollow microspheres with two kinds of pore structures were produced and subsequently decorated with metal nanoparticles (Pt and Au) by a simple reduction method. Cyclic voltammetry was adopted to investigate the adsorption–oxidation behavior of Pt/Co3O4 microspheres. The results show that the Pt/Co3O4 modified electrodes exhibit high exposed Pt and could enhance catalytic performance for methanol oxidation. The photocatalytical activity of Co3O4 with Au loadings was also investigated. And the results display enhanced photocatalytic activity in degradation of methylene blue.
